Today, Prosper Africa and Future Africa announced the launch of the Accelerate Africa program. The program provides intensive guidance, mentorship, and resources for early stage African Founders. In partnership with Prosper Africa, Future Africa will support dynamic African entrepreneurs as they embark on a 7-week pre-accelerator program that will prepare them for global scale through accelerator programs such as Y-Combinator, 500 Startups, and Techstars. The program will position these entrepreneurs to raise more investment funding and build more robust startups.

This partnership delivers on the U.S. Government’s commitments from the U.S-Africa Leaders Summit to increase investment on the continent. Prosper Africa committed $170 million in the Summit’s Deal Room to increase U.S. investment in Africa and African exports to the United States by $2 billion in the next five years, including through the new Prosper Africa Catalytic Investment Facility.

Future Africa is one of five African asset managers partnering with the U.S. Government under the new Prosper Africa Catalytic Investment Facility. With $6 million in U.S. Government funding, these first five partnerships expect to mobilize more than $200 million in private capital to fuel African innovation and entrepreneurship. In partnership with the U.S. Agency for International Development (USAID), Prosper Africa’s new Catalytic Investment Facility invests in African funds that have a pipeline of growth-oriented businesses across the continent. The investment facility unlocks private capital to drive scale and sustainability while decreasing risk for prospective U.S. investors. This approach deepens the initiative’s reach and catalyzes greater investment into high-growth, small and medium-sized businesses across the African continent, with a focus on those that are advancing African solutions to global challenges.

Eligibility Criteria

Accelerate Africa (A2) prepares early stage African founders for global scale. We identify partners who can provide them with access to capital, customers and channels that can catalyze their trajectory such as Global Technology Accelerators like Y Combinator, 500 Startups and Techstars; Governments; Global Technology Companies and Entrepreneur Support Organizations.

Benefits of Prosper Africa African Entrepreneurs

Our goal at Accelerate Africa (A2) is to transform the way you craft your startup’s narrative and package its value proposition to  best position you for successful application(s).

  • One-on-one application support by global accelerator alumni from Africa: You will work closely with a group of star mentors who have themselves been accepted to and gone through a global accelerator. They will provide active guidance and soundboard your thoughts as you build out your application.
  • A curated community of leading applicants going through the process together: Building a startup can be isolating and challenging, but collaborating with other like minded people lessens this burden. This includes tapping into our local and global network that spans over 300 investors and over 100 startups to learn from and exchange knowledge.
  • 3. Strategic investment from leading African VCs to further catalyse your journey: We will make strategic introductions and recommendations to our global network of co-investors. At the cumination of our program, you will also have the opportunity to pitch your business to leading African VCs during our Demo Day. Additionally, our Investment Committee will invest $75,000 for 5% equity in select cohort startups.
